Dear colleagues, Is it possible to apply scaled ABE on one active drug ingredient identified as a highly variable drug/drug product based on a previous study and on published literature, but make use of the conventional ABE approach for the other active drug component identified as not highly variable? Of course this will be stated a priori in the protocol. Your insight on this would be appreciated. Thanks. |
